Job description

Cortica is looking for a Scheduling Team Services Supervisorto join our expandi ng multi-disciplinary team.

As the Supervisor for the Scheduling Care Coordinators, you will be responsible for leading and overseeing daily scheduling operations across various centers and disciplines, fostering team collaboration and ensuring maximum utilization of authorized hours based on clinical guidelines. You'll serve as the critical point of escalation and support, providing strategic guidance, troubleshooting complex issues, and promoting open communication among team members. Your role will also entail maintaining adherence to Service Level Agreements (SLAs) and ensuring adherence to best practices for optimal scheduling.

What will you do?
  • Strategic Operational Oversight & Team Collaboration: Lead daily scheduling operations across multiple centers, collaborating with team members to maximize authorized hours and sessions based on clinical recommendations. Proactively identify and address scheduling-related issues, particularly focusing on cancellations, conflicts, and the need for rescheduling activities to filling providers to capacity.
  • Team Support, Guidance & Point of Escalation: As a crucial pillar of support for your team, provide strategic guidance, troubleshoot complex issues, and propose solutions to enhance scheduling efficiency and service delivery. Serve as a primary point of escalation for challenging scheduling and operational issues. Promote a culture of open communication, encouraging team members to share their insights and challenges. Use your expertise to mentor team members, fostering their professional growth and strengthening team cohesiveness. This may at times include direct scheduling support, as needed .
  • System Leadership: Drive the daily support to Scheduling Care Coordinators using Axon and Salesforce. Collect and relay crucial feedback from Scheduling Care Coordinators to the IT team to stimulate system improvements.
  • Quality Control, Auditing, SLA Adherence & Best Practices Implementation: Oversee schedule accuracy, email response times, SF ticket turnaround time, phone call quality, and Careplans in SF, conducting comprehensive audits as necessary. Ensure your teams effectively utilize best practices, systems, processes, and Axon software for optimal scheduling. Uphold adherence to Service Level Agreements (SLAs) .
  • Queue Management: Lead the proactive management of cases assignment, focusing in on past due cases, ensuring diligent follow-ups with teammates and reassigning cases based on workload and scheduler PTO.
  • Team Development, HR Partnership & Leadership: Lead insightful performance reviews and regular 1:1 meetings with direct reports. Collaborate with the Talent Acquisition Department for the onboarding and training of new hires. Foster ongoing development for staff. Partner with HR and the Director of Scheduling Team Services to handle any personnel issues, ensuring a harmonious and productive working environment.
  • Adaptability: Foster a solution-oriented outlook when presented with varying levels of change .
  • Multitasking: Showcase your ability to multitask effectively and pivot between competing priorities, ensuring all tasks are handled promptly and accurately .
  • Project Management: Demonstrate your proactive and collaborative nature by undertaking various projects as requested and needed .
  • Travel: Be prepared to travel between centers as needed, further extending your support and expertise across our scheduling operations .
  • Maintain Flexibility: This position may require working outside of normal business hours to meet project deadlines or address urgent matters . The ability to maintain a flexible schedule and be responsive to the organization's needs is essential.
